Description


At 16, James Dunlan has a life most teens would envy—one of glamour, prestige, and privilege. She is a member of the Families, a class of rulers on Mercer Island who are responsible for the rest of the world's way of life. All she has to do is follow the path the Society has chosen for her, and everything will be perfect. When she meets a mysterious boy from Fall City, secrets come to light, and she begins to see the cracks in the Society's façade. Why is she haunted by dreams of an unknown danger? What are the beasts that lurk in the darkness? Why does it seem the very people she thought she could trust most will stop at nothing to keep the Society strong? The more James uncovers, the more she realizes that everything is not what it seems, and only she has the power to save the people she loves.

About The Author


Sarah Reasons, born and raised in Arizona, realized at a young age her passion was to entertain. She started dance classes at age 2, which led her to America's Got Talent, Dance Moms, commercials, television, and film opportunities. An avid reader with a gifted imagination, Sarah has always dreamed of writing books. Surrounded by the world of acting, she started by writing scripts. She penned her first television series at age 19 and then went on to write multiple screenplays - all while obtaining a fashion degree from Arizona State University and launching the Unfit the Brand clothing line. She entered her work into screenwriting contests for feedback and won several accolades. By the age of 22, Sarah had become an accomplished entrepreneur, actor, internationally recognized dancer, television and film writer, and now an author.
